History

The toll road project was initiated in 2006, but the construction of the project was halted and delayed due to land acquisition issue, which again restarted in September 2017 after being halted for approximately eight years. The toll road was previously expected to be operational in 2019, however, the first section was inaugurated in 1 April 2021 along with

Sections

This toll road is divided into two sections: *Section 1 is from Serpong to Pamulang *Section 2 is from Pamulang to Cinere.
